Output 857a54f90ffb530c0d39a2ad7cd8ebe94fefe7239e679b24103250db877c566d:1

value
770141
script pubkey
OP_HASH160 OP_PUSHBYTES_20 40b14b102d0884d07aed9d396bb26257dc33ccfe OP_EQUAL
address
37b5ZNPB9NxaXJunzfKGiYChJX1dCEFkQB
transaction
857a54f90ffb530c0d39a2ad7cd8ebe94fefe7239e679b24103250db877c566d
confirmations
323862
spent
true